SirSamVimes posted:This thread got hilariously mad about the existence of super hard characters instead of just not playing them. Nearly as funny as the stopwatch meltdowns. I feel like it's a bit unfair to put it like that. Pre-Afterbirth, The lost would have been a super difficult character to win runs with even if the game had actually been fair. It would have required a ton of skill to fill out his post it notes and unlock five really cool items (and also isaac's heart I guess), and I don't think people would have complained about it as much as they did, had it been fair. This entire game is built around doing runs through different paths with characters you may or may not like playing as so you can use the items you unlock by doing so with the characters you do like. The thing is though, it wasn't fair. Daddy Long Legs could end your run at any point if he felt like it with his random stomps, where I feel the need to mention his foot's hitbox is present before the foot actually appears on screen. Isaac's beams of light in his second phase (after he stands up, not the ones that sweep from corner to corner) were totally random and could kill your run by spawning right on top of you. Lumps could pop up directly underneath you and kill you instantly. The wall spiders that shot mini brimstone lasers started moving before their laser vanished which was awful enough, but meant that the room where you came in from the top and had two on either side below you was a death sentence unless you could kill at least one fast enough. This is on top of all the actual, legit challenge from playing a character that died in one hit anyway. Even if you had an amazing build or were a super great player every time you encountered any one of those things your run was straight up over, gently caress you try again. Lost runs basically required resetting until you started next to a decent damage up/dead cat/holy mantle not because those items were powerful but because you needed some kind of insurance in case the game decided to end your run without you having any say in the matter. It's the direct opposite of the rest of the game where some rooms might be hard, but good playing can get you out of situations you otherwise have no business surviving. Then on top of all this they took over half a year to fix those problems and then only fixed the ones related to normal enemies. Daddy Long Legs and Isaac could still end your run if the game rolled the dice the wrong way. It took until Afterbirth for them to fix the remaining problems and they did so by letting you start with holy mantle which fixes the problem by letting you soak a hit of unfair damage, so you most likely won't see an unfair attack more than once because most people don't have ninja reflexes so most lost builds are stupid powerful and can probably kill a boss before it recycles an unfair attack. Now, it was still funny as hell watching everyone collectively lose their poo poo over the lost. I'm just saying people might have had a decent reason for it. ...I didn't mean for this to turn into an effortpost about the lost but here it is I guess.

Frankly I'm having more trouble getting to Mega Satan with the Lost than the Boss Rush. Having to pass on Devil Deals entirely because you can't utilize sacrifice rooms really makes getting a ridiculous killer build a lot harder, and also makes it more difficult to get a Dead Cat as insurance because I'm bad at the game. Boss Rush is easy with any character really unless you're trying to break the game or maximize your gains from every floor. Save all keys for item room, find item room, find boss room, leave. Anything else is useless unless you've collected enough money to go to the store, then go to the store if you found it along the way already. Actually completing the boss rush is an entirely different story of course, it can range from hard to so easy I might die from inattentiveness depending on your build.
